(Author) Makoto YukimuraA Life Without Purpose After the assassination of King Sweyn and the execution of Askeladd, Thorfinn lost the object of his vengeance, his sense of purpose, and his freedom. Now a broken young man, he labors far from the battlefield, clearing a forest for his slave master’s farm alongside the amiable Einar. But a sudden and brutal tragedy will shock Thorfinn out of his apathy, and force him to answer the question, “Do I still want to live?”
Makoto Yukimura
Makoto Yukimura is a Japanese manga artist known for his historical and adventure-themed works. He is best known for his series "Vinland Saga," which follows the journey of a young Viking warrior seeking revenge and redemption. Yukimura's art style is highly detailed and realistic, capturing the brutality and beauty of the Viking era. His storytelling is characterized by complex characters and deep exploration of moral dilemmas. "Vinland Saga" has garnered critical acclaim for its historical accuracy and compelling narrative, solidifying Yukimura's reputation as a master storyteller in the manga industry.
